public class MetadataReportBuilder extends AbstractBuilder<MetadataReportConfig,MetadataReportBuilder>
MetadataReportConfig.| Constructor and Description |
|---|
MetadataReportBuilder() |
| Modifier and Type | Method and Description |
|---|---|
MetadataReportBuilder |
address(String address) |
MetadataReportBuilder |
appendParameter(String key,
String value) |
MetadataReportBuilder |
appendParameters(Map<String,String> appendParameters) |
MetadataReportConfig |
build()
Build an instance of
config |
MetadataReportBuilder |
cycleReport(Boolean cycleReport) |
MetadataReportBuilder |
group(String group) |
static MetadataReportBuilder |
newBuilder() |
MetadataReportBuilder |
password(String password) |
MetadataReportBuilder |
retryPeriod(Integer retryPeriod) |
MetadataReportBuilder |
retryTimes(Integer retryTimes) |
MetadataReportBuilder |
syncReport(Boolean syncReport) |
MetadataReportBuilder |
timeout(Integer timeout) |
MetadataReportBuilder |
username(String username) |
idpublic static MetadataReportBuilder newBuilder()
public MetadataReportBuilder address(String address)
public MetadataReportBuilder username(String username)
public MetadataReportBuilder password(String password)
public MetadataReportBuilder timeout(Integer timeout)
public MetadataReportBuilder group(String group)
public MetadataReportBuilder appendParameters(Map<String,String> appendParameters)
public MetadataReportBuilder appendParameter(String key, String value)
public MetadataReportBuilder retryTimes(Integer retryTimes)
public MetadataReportBuilder retryPeriod(Integer retryPeriod)
public MetadataReportBuilder cycleReport(Boolean cycleReport)
public MetadataReportBuilder syncReport(Boolean syncReport)
public MetadataReportConfig build()
AbstractBuilderconfigbuild in class AbstractBuilder<MetadataReportConfig,MetadataReportBuilder>configCopyright © 2011–2020 The Apache Software Foundation. All rights reserved.